Add additional example for interval multiplication.
authorBruce Momjian
Wed, 21 Dec 2005 16:02:24 +0000 (16:02 +0000)
committerBruce Momjian
Wed, 21 Dec 2005 16:02:24 +0000 (16:02 +0000)
Fix example for day and hours interval subtraction for new computation
method.

Update interval examples to display zero seconds, which is our default.

Backpatch to 8.1.X.

doc/src/sgml/func.sgml

index 8e60ba63c81e14d23f8674416dfb7e869d202e21..914d6d64a31c7c2927db55d92008d72ea87fcf19 100644 (file)
@@ -1,5 +1,5 @@
 
 
@@ -5120,37 +5120,37 @@ SELECT SUBSTRING('XY1234Z', 'Y*?([0-9]{1,3})');
        
          + 
         date '2001-09-28' + interval '1 hour'
-        timestamp '2001-09-28 01:00'
+        timestamp '2001-09-28 01:00:00'
        
 
        
          + 
         date '2001-09-28' + time '03:00'
-        timestamp '2001-09-28 03:00'
+        timestamp '2001-09-28 03:00:00'
        
 
        
          + 
         interval '1 day' + interval '1 hour'
-        interval '1 day 01:00'
+        interval '1 day 01:00:00'
        
 
        
          + 
         timestamp '2001-09-28 01:00' + interval '23 hours'
-        timestamp '2001-09-29 00:00'
+        timestamp '2001-09-29 00:00:00'
        
 
        
          + 
         time '01:00' + interval '3 hours'
-        time '04:00'
+        time '04:00:00'
        
 
        
          - 
         - interval '23 hours'
-        interval '-23:00'
+        interval '-23:00:00'
        
 
        
@@ -5168,49 +5168,55 @@ SELECT SUBSTRING('XY1234Z', 'Y*?([0-9]{1,3})');
        
          - 
         date '2001-09-28' - interval '1 hour'
-        timestamp '2001-09-27 23:00'
+        timestamp '2001-09-27 23:00:00'
        
 
        
          - 
         time '05:00' - time '03:00'
-        interval '02:00'
+        interval '02:00:00'
        
 
        
          - 
         time '05:00' - interval '2 hours'
-        time '03:00'
+        time '03:00:00'
        
 
        
          - 
         timestamp '2001-09-28 23:00' - interval '23 hours'
-        timestamp '2001-09-28 00:00'
+        timestamp '2001-09-28 00:00:00'
        
 
        
          - 
         interval '1 day' - interval '1 hour'
-        interval '23:00'
+        interval '1 day -01:00:00'
        
 
        
          - 
         timestamp '2001-09-29 03:00' - timestamp '2001-09-27 12:00'
-        interval '1 day 15:00'
+        interval '1 day 15:00:00'
        
 
        
          * 
-        interval '1 hour' * double precision '3.5'
-        interval '03:30'
+        900 * interval '1 second'
+        interval '00:15:00'
+       
+
+       
+         * 
+        double precision '3.5' * interval '1 hour'
+        interval '03:30:00'
        
 
        
          / 
         interval '1 hour' / double precision '1.5'
-        interval '00:40'
+        interval '00:40:00'